Government Description
SIN: 66 148LABORATORY INCUBATORS ARE DESIGNED TO ACCURATELY MAINTAIN MODERATE TEMPERATURESFOR CHEMICAL REACTIONS OR THE OPTIMIZATION OF BIOLOGICAL CELL GROWTH. HYBRIDIZATION INCUBATORS IN THIS CATEGORY PROCESS NUCLEIC ACID AND PROTEIN BLOTS; DNA SEQUENCES ARE DETECTED WITH LABELED NUCLEIC ACID AND PROBES. HYBRIDIZATION INCUBATORS HAVE MICROPROCESSOR CONTROLS AND FORCED AIR CIRCULATION. . FREEZER/INCUBATORS ARE AVAILABLE FOR RESEARCH ON POIKILOTHERMIC (BODY TEMPERATURE REGULATED BY SURROUNDING ATMOSPHERE) ORGANISMS, DRUG STABILITY TESTS , SERUM STUDIES AND ENZYME ASSAYS; DESIGNS INCLUDE OVER /UNDER TEMPERATURE SAFETY LIMITS , FORCED AIR CIRCULATION, AUTOMATIC DEFROST CYCLES AND COMPRESSOR OVERLOAD SAFETY CUT-OFFS. ANAEROBIC INCUBATORS PROVIDE OXYGEN FREE ENVIRONMENTS FOR TESTS ON SAMPLES THAT AREDAMAGED OR DEGRADED BY THE PRESENCE OF OXYGEN. ENVIRONMENTAL INCUBATORS ARE AVAILABLE FOR BOD (BIOLOGICAL OXYGEN DEMAND) AND COD (CHEMICAL OXYGEN DEMAND) ORGANIC MATTER MEASUREMENT TESTS.

Analysis Notes
Place of Performance Largest percentage of work under issued task orders completed at: Wood Dale, Illinois 60191 United States.
Amendment Since initial award the Ordering Period End Date was extended from 04/04/11 to 04/04/26.
Subcontracting Plan This FSS has a Commercial Subcontract Plan. The General Services Administration has an overall 2023 small business subcontracting goal of 21%
PHC Corporation Of North America was awarded Multiple Award Schedule (MAS) GS07F9447S GS07F9447S by the General Services Administration (GSA) in April 2006. The schedule has a current duration of 20 years and was awarded full & open with NAICS 339111 and PSC 4110 via direct negotiation acquisition procedures with 999 bids received. To date, $29,885,165 has been obligated through this vehicle. The total ceiling is $64,810,430, of which 46% has been used.
